GREEK POTATO SALAD

My favourite potato salad. I sometimes jokingly call it the 'Vampire's Death' potato salad cause how could a vampire survive all that garlic?

Steps:

  • Drain the (hot) potatoes of any liquid and cut into nice big chunks.
  • Add all the ingredients, except parsley and/or cilantro and stir, carefully, to incorporate the oil into the potato (most of the oil will be absorbed, but some may reappear if the salad sits too long- just give it another stir).
  • Many of the potato chunks will start to puree and others will stay in nice big pieces- texturally you're going from creamy to chunky in ever bite. When the salad has cooled a bit, add the parsley and/or cilantro. I like this warm or at room temperature - never cold.
  • If it's not all gone by the end of the day, it can be used as the base for a yummy (garlicky) soup.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 486.9, Fat 27.4, SaturatedFat 3.8, Sodium 413, Carbohydrate 56.4, Fiber 7.5, Sugar 2.9, Protein 6.8

5 -6 large potatoes, cooked (I peel them and nuke them on high for 12 minutes, leave in microwave for another hour.)
1 1/2 tablespoons finely minced garlic
1 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
1 1/2 lemons, juice of
3/4 cup olive oil (olive oil is GOOD for you. Don't be afraid to use it!)
1 cup cilantro (we usually use spearmint) or 1/2 cup mint with 1/2 cup parsley (we usually use spearmint)

GREEK POTATO SALAD II

Steps:

  • Steam potatoes in batches, covered, for 6-8 minutes, or until just tender and, in a large bowl, combine with the onion, olives, capers, and hard-boiled eggs.
  • Boil garlic for 5 minutes and peel it.
  • In a blender, puree garlic with oregano, vinegar and oil.
  • Add feta and blend dressing until it is combined well.
  • Toss potatoes with dressing and cilantro and season to taste.

3 lbs small red potatoes, halved and sliced crosswise,¼ inch thick
1 small red onion, halved and sliced thin crosswise
1 1/2 cups kalamata olives, pitted and cut into slivers
1/4 cup capers
3 hard-boiled eggs, quartered
2 cloves unpeeled garlic
1 teaspoon crumbled oregano
2 1/2 tablespoons red wine vinegar
3/4 cup olive oil
1 cup crumbled feta cheese
1/2 cup finely chopped cilantro or 1/2 cup parsley
